Dusa, everyone is entitled to share what he wants on the forum, within reason. Your advice was sound. LDLD had a valid question which he was not sure of the answer. That is what is so useful about the forum. You answered him correctly and I quoted part of your quote. I added (sic) so that people would realize that I wasn't just blindly quoted, rather pointing out what you are trying to get at.
As le Petit Cpl says journalists do it all the time.
I'm not sure which Mafia you are talking about, the Brit mafia?
That was the frogs who nicknamed the English speakers the mafia, because we always stuck together, especially in the foyer. As there were so many Anglophones whose first -and second- language was English, it is only reasonable. Mark Wake, in one of his posts was saying how he got along with N Irish in the legion. On that subject NI and Catholics and protestants would drink in the foyer together. If you are still decided on joining, you too will be classed as a Brit mafia for the simple reason that you would be drawn to English speakers as there aren't enough Serbs to form a mafia ;).
